James Hetfield shares his personal collection of treasured guitars and reveals the story and significance of each within his life and career as the front man, guitarist, and songwriter for Metallica. From penning influential albums Kill Em All and Ride the Lightning on his original white OGV to resolutely reflecting on his harrowing pyrotechnics accident that left handprints burned into his double-neck Montreal, Hetfield masterfully chronicles over forty different guitars and the respective gear from Metallica's forty-year history and all of the memories, mishaps, and eccentricities that come with them. The end result, to put it simply, rocks. Entertainment WeeklyFrom the Electra OGV that defined his style, sound and attitude to the mythical MX guitars, the first in a series of iconic collaborations with ESP, and from his signature Snakebytes through his ambitious projects with renowned luthier Ken Lawrence, James Hetfield shares the emotional and technical elements of the chosen tools that have shaped his singular musical journey, including exotic instruments, vintage Gibsons, and custom one-offs. He also reveals many studio secrets, including the key amplifiers and gear that sculpt his tone and create his sound. Each featured guitar is accompanied by lush museum-quality portraits by acclaimed photographer Scott Williamson, exhibiting intimate details one can only see if holding it in their own hands, alongside Hetfields deeply personal reminiscence. Spanning more than forty guitars, ranging from the original battle-scarred road warriors to the trusted studio stalwarts and enduring tour favorites, Messengers: The Guitars of James Hetfield is a meticulously crafted coffee table book and a mesmerizing window into the mind and soul of one of rocks greatest front men. These invaluable guitars have forged over four decades of music history.Detailed photographs reveal every nick, scuff, and personalized customization of this fascinating stockpile, while Hetfield provides an entertaining, precise explanation of the merits and pitfalls of each guitar. Along the way, he regales readers with anecdotes amassed over the last forty-two years Every Flying V, Explorer, and Les Paul in Hetfields collection is a messenger of metal and tells the beguiling stories behind the riffage too. Library Journal James Hetfield shares his personal collection of treasured guitars and reveals the story and significance of each within his life and career as the front man, guitarist, and songwriter for Metallica.
